Pros

[] Asana's onboarding has been one of the best experiences as an employee for the last 8 years. [] Teams are structured with clear roles and expectations, which helps new joiners and existing employees speed up their growth internally and deliver value quickly. [] Asana as a product is also used by 100% of the employees internally, which massively helps with structuring your work, deliverables and visibility. [] Office location and nearby infrastructure. [] Has all the tech industry related benefits (Generous Pension, Medical, Dental, Mental Health, PTO etc. [] As a company, there's a office-centric culture around 3 days a week in the office. Ultimately this helps with collaboration, visibility and getting things done - sometimes faster than if you're fully remote IMO.

Cons

[] No cons so far!

Pros

There's real enduring culture where people care about doing really good work. The culture is friendly with strong camaraderie amongst the individual employees, and managers try to do right by their reports.

Cons

Quarterly reorgs, quiet role reductions, and slowly stripping away benefits has made morale worse than ever. It may have been worthwhile if the business was getting better, but it's pretty flat and attrition is very high. With the introduction of the new CEO, Dan Rogers, there's been a clear shift to hard capitalism and people as numbers. Problems have been solved in short-sighted ways, causing discontent even within the leadership ranks. The company was losing some steam beforehand, but now it's "a ship trying to make a sharp turn and keeling over, just barely not capsizing".
